Mini-ITX is a 170 mm × 170 mm (6.7 in × 6.7 in) motherboard form-factor, developed by VIA Technologies in 2001. [1] …
Web30 de jan. de 2024 · ATX. ATX Motherboard. A full-size ATX board has a height of 305mm and a width of 244mm, or 12 x 9.6 inches. Web26 de out. de 2024 · For the widest range of support and expandability, you’ll want to find an ITX motherboard with at least: One full PCI-E x16 slot. Supports most larger components, like your GPU. One smaller PCI-E slot (either x1 or x4) Fits most smaller components, be it an audio, wireless, or capture card. At least one M.2 slot for storage.
WebA standard ATX motherboard measures 305 x 244 mm and typically incorporates: Four RAM slots. Two or three PCIExpress x16 slots. A handful of PCIe x4 and x1 slots.
